The Foundations of 3–D Learning The OASS is built around three-dimensional learning—and so is Twig Science Oklahoma. The three dimensions that make up each OASS Performance Expectation—Disciplinary Core Ideas (DCIs), Science and Engineering Practices (SEPs), and Crosscutting Concepts (CCCs)—are at the very foundation of the Twig Science program.
